How do I add two columns to a matrix in ascending order?
Show older comments
I need a matrix which numbers ascend in the following way:
If I have the columns:
x=[1 2 3]
y=[4 5 6]
I want the matrix to be like:
A=[1 4
1 5
1 6
2 4
2 5
2 6
3 4
3 5
3 6]

x = repmat(x,numel(y),1)
y = repmat(y,1,size(x,2))
A = [x(:) y(:)]

[ii,jj] = ndgrid(y,x);
out = [jj(:), ii(:)];
